What is a Registered Representative?
A designated representative is a designated individual or company responsible for receiving legal documents and state notices on behalf of a company. This function is crucial for guaranteeing that significant documents, such as process service reminders, annual report reminders, and legal compliance paperwork, are delivered promptly and on time. By having a designated agent, firms can ensure compliance with state regulations and guarantee proper management of legal issues.
Registered agents serve as an designated point of contact between the business and the state. Each state requires businesses, whether they are LLCs, to appoint a registered agent to meet regulatory requirements. This condition helps maintain transparency and responsibility within the business structure. Official agents can be nearby agents, commercial services, or even digital agents, depending on the requirements of the business.
In addition to functioning as the point of connection for legal documents, official agents also play a protective role by assisting to ensure the privacy of company owners. By using a registered agent, companies can keep their private addresses off government documents, which enhances security and protection. Ways to Change Your Registered Agent
Changing your registered agent can be a clear-cut task that involves several few phases. First, you need to select one different registered agent company who satisfies the business's criteria. This can be either a reliable certified registered agent, either a local registered agent firm, or a online registered agent platform based on the business requirements and budget. As soon as you have decided on the new agent, verify they are eligible under the registered agent criteria of the state.
Next, you will need to finish the necessary paperwork to formally update your registered agent. This usually involves filling out the registered agent change form issued by the state’s Secretary of State. The form requires basic information about the business and a new registered agent. It is vital to verify the specific registered agent rules for your state to ensure compliance during the submission procedure.
Lastly, send the completed form along with any necessary fees to your state’s office. Be aware that there may be registered agent renewal charges and processing durations to factor in. After submission, be sure to alert your new registered agent of their appointment and revise any relevant business files. This will help maintain favorable standing and ensure that all legal papers and service of delivery are sent to the right agent moving ahead.
Compliance and Responsibilities of Registered Agents
Authorized agents play a vital role in maintaining legal compliance for businesses. They are tasked with receiving important legal documents, such as legal claims and government notices, and ensuring that these documents are properly forwarded to the business. This makes them an essential part of a company's statutory obligations, allowing businesses to maintain good standing with state regulations. The duties of a registered agent also include keeping the company’s records and contact information up to date, making timely deliveries of legal notifications, and making certain that any changes in the business structure or registration details are swiftly addressed.
In furthermore to handling legal documents, registered agents often assist with compliance management services. This entails reminding companies of annual compliance filings, such as tax documents and annual reports, which are necessary to maintain their corporate status. They provide assistance to companies in navigating the challenges of state laws, making sure that all required filings are filed on time. This ongoing support aids avoid potential fines and guarantees that the business operates smoothly without the risk of legal setbacks.
